2009 BMW X6 vs. 2005 Toyota Tazz

To start off, 2009 BMW X6 is newer by 4 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2005 Toyota Tazz.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2005 Toyota Tazz would be higher. At 4,395 cc (8 cylinders), 2009 BMW X6 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 BMW X6 (401 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 327 more horse power than 2005 Toyota Tazz. (74 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2009 BMW X6 should accelerate faster than 2005 Toyota Tazz.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2009 BMW X6 weights approximately 1317 kg more than 2005 Toyota Tazz.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2009 BMW X6 is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2005 Toyota Tazz.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2009 BMW X6 will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2009 BMW X6 (610 Nm @ 1750 RPM) has 507 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Toyota Tazz. (103 Nm @ 4200 RPM). This means 2009 BMW X6 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Toyota Tazz. 2009 BMW X6 has automatic transmission and 2005 Toyota Tazz has manual transmission. 2005 Toyota Tazz will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2009 BMW X6 will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

2009 BMW X6 2005 Toyota Tazz
Make BMW Toyota
Model X6 Tazz
Year Released 2009 2005
Body Type SUV Hatchback
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 4395 cc 1296 cc
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 3 valves
Horse Power 401 HP 74 HP
Engine RPM 5500 RPM 6000 RPM
Torque 610 Nm 103 Nm
Torque RPM 1750 RPM 4200 RPM
Engine Bore Size 89 mm 73 mm
Engine Stroke Size 88.3 mm 77.4 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 10.0:1 9.5:1
Drive Type 4WD Front
Transmission Type Automatic Manual
Number of Seats 4 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 5 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 2265 kg 948 kg
Wheelbase Size 2940 mm 2430 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 85 L 60 L
